Sergio Sánchez Ortega is a Spanish central midfielder who plays for Málaga in La Liga.
Sergio was brought up as a footballer at Espanyol. He made his debut for the first team on April 24, 2005 entering the pitch on the 85th minute. That was a victory against Real Zaragoza.
Then in January 2007 he was sent on loan to Real Madrid B that played in the second division. However at the end of the season that ended with team’s relegation he was sent on loan again, this time to Racing Santander that played in La Liga.
Sánchez returned to Espanyol in July of 2008. He scored his first goal for the Catalan side on September 20 thus earning a draw against Getafe. During the whole season he played on the right flank thus helping his club avoid relegation.
Sergio moved to Sevilla In July of 2009. However the club suddenly announced that the player would not be allowed to the field until a thorough examination of his heart was held. That was caused by Sergio’s complaints about some pains in that area. He made 7 appearances for the Andalusian side in La Liga and 2 appearances in the Copa del Rey by that time. After 1 year out of football he returned to active play in January but wasn’t even used as a substitute.
Having spent two seasons with 14 games for the club he moved to Málaga signing a 4-year contract. Sergio made his first appearance for this club on September 25. It was a La Liga match against Zaragoza and Sergio played on the right flank. He also scored once for Málaga in a Copa del Rey 2-3 defeat to Real Madrid. The footballer has appeared 19 times for the club since the start of the 2011/12 campaign.
